EXAM 2 NSG 223 CERTIFICATION EVALUATION TESTED QUESTIONS FULL SOLUTION
GUIDE




Question:
Illness perceptions

Answer:
beliefs about illness; may be brought on by cultural, spiritual, or ethical factors



Question:
what does holistic care consist of

Answer:
paying attention to the mind, body, and spirit of the client



Question:
what is the normal range for a child temperature

Answer:
96.8-99 F.



Question:
what is the normal range for adult temperature (tympanic/oral)

Answer:
98.6 F.



Question:
what is the normal range for adult temperature (rectal)

,Answer:
99.5 F.



Question:
what is the normal range for adult temperature (axillary)

Answer:
97.7 F.



Question:
pyrexia

Answer:
fever



Question:
afebrile

Answer:
without fever



Question:
hyperpyrexia/hyperthermia

Answer:
very high fever (103-105.8 F. or above)



Question:
hypothermia

Answer:

,low body temperature (95 F. or lower)



Question:
factors affecting temperature

Answer:
developmental level, environment, sex, exercise, emotions/stress/hormones, circadian rhythm



Question:
when should you not use the oral method of obtaining a client's temperature

Answer:
if the patient has a problem with their mouth or if their mouth is in use by medical equipment



Question:
what is the normal range for adult pulse

Answer:
60-100 bpm; strong, regular



Question:
systole

Answer:
peak of the wave; contraction of the heart



Question:
diastole

Answer:
trough of the wave; resting phase of heart

, Question:
stroke volume

Answer:
the amount of blood ejected from the heart in one contraction.



Question:
Cardiac Output (CO)

Answer:
total quantity of blood pumped per minute



Question:
factors affecting pulse

Answer:
exercise, temperature, acute pain, emotions, meds, hemorrhage, postural changes, pulmonary
conditions



Question:
what is something to consider about older adult's pulse?

Answer:
it may take longer for the HR to rise. heart sounds may also sometimes be muffled due to an
increase in air space in the lungs



Question:
what is something to consider about older adult's temperature?

Answer:
it runs low
